The Revocation of Living Trust form is a legal document used in Arizona to formally revoke an existing revocable trust. This form outlines the specifics regarding the trust being revoked, including the Trustor's name, the trust's name, and the effective date of revocation. Key features include a declaration that all property held in the trust will be reassigned to the Trustor, ensuring legal clarity regarding the ownership of trust assets. The form is designed to be straightforward, enabling users to complete it easily by filling in the necessary fields. Filling instructions specify that Trustors must sign the document, and it must be notarized to ensure its validity. All corporations and limited liability companies (?LLCs?) registered with the Arizona Corporation Commission are required to appoint a statutory agent in the state of Arizona. See A.R.S. §§ 29- 3115. The statutory agent is required to accept the appointment by signing a statement of acceptance.

An articles of organization form is the document that one must complete and submit to the state to establish the creation of an LLC within the State of Arizona. It sets forth the name of the proposed company, the registered agent for service of process, and the address of the place of business, among other information.
